Excellent links couse. Good facilities and clubhouse. Course is playable all year round. The signature par 3 5th hole is aptly named the 'Valley of Tears' for good reason!

Donegal Golf Club or Murvagh as it is known by one and all is a long course, a tough course, at times a frustrating course and it is all the memorable for it. it is also the most stunning setting, the best maintained and the the most welcoming club you could hope to visit.
